The Ford F-150 Raptor is an impressive, premium off-road pickup inspired by desert racing prerunners, but you can get a premium F-150 that’s actually a desert racing prerunner.

Brenthel Industries is one of the country’s top trophy truck builders and it is now offering a Luxury Prerunner. It is an entirely street legal truck built on a trophy truck chassis with the fiberglass body of an F-150.

It features a tube frame built with 4130 steel and a long travel suspension with remote reservoir Fox coilover shocks, 4130 steel control arms for the front independent suspension and a rear four-link suspension with billet aluminum trailing arms.

Power comes from GM in the form of a LS3 6.2-liter V8 that can be cranked up to 1,000 hp with a supercharger. It gets set to the rear axle through a TH400 transmission fitted with a Fortin underdrive for lower gearing.

Six-piston Alcon brakes handle the stopping, a 95 gallon fuel cell carries the go-juice and built-in hydraulic jacks lift the truck if you need to change one of its 40-inch tires.

The crew cab interior is fitted with four Sparco racing seats with heavy duty sliders up front. The steering wheel is a quick-release setup, but is adjustable for rake. All of the instrumentation is digital and there are dozens of buttons and knobs for all of its systems and auxiliary features, including a built-in fire suppression system. Cupholders are provided, of course.

Every truck Brenthel Industries builds is customized to the buyer’s specifications, so pricing isn’t firm, but the Luxury Prerunner starts around $850,000.
